What Are Insurance Claim Adjusters?

Insurance claim adjusters are licensed professionals who evaluate property damage, review insurance policies, and negotiate settlements with insurance companies. In Florida, public insurance adjusters exclusively represent policyholders, ensuring their best interests are protected throughout the claims process.

 

Types of Insurance Adjusters

  1. Staff Adjusters: Employed directly by insurance companies, staff adjusters prioritize the insurer’s interests.
  2. Independent Adjusters: Contractors hired by insurance companies to assess claims but still work for the insurer.
  3. Public Adjusters: These professionals work solely for policyholders, advocating for fair settlements.

How Insurance Claim Adjusters Work

Step 1: Initial Consultation

During the initial consultation, the adjuster will:

– Review your insurance policy.

– Discuss the cause and extent of the damage.

– Outline the claims process and their role.

 

Step 2: Damage Assessment

The adjuster conducts a comprehensive inspection, documenting all visible and hidden damage. This includes:

– Roof and structural assessments.

– Identifying water damage or mold growth.

– Evaluating personal property losses.

 

Step 3: Claim Preparation

Public adjusters handle all aspects of claim preparation, including:

– Gathering evidence and documentation.

– Preparing a detailed claim report.

– Submitting the claim to your insurance company.

 

Step 4: Negotiation

The adjuster negotiates with the insurance company to secure a fair settlement. They leverage their knowledge of policy terms, local regulations, and repair costs to advocate for your best interests.

 

Step 5: Settlement Resolution

Once a settlement is reached, the adjuster ensures the payment aligns with the agreed-upon terms and helps coordinate repairs or restoration.

 

Tips for Choosing the Right Insurance Claim Adjuster in Florida

1. Verify Licensing

Public adjusters in Florida must be licensed by the state. Verify their credentials before hiring.

 

2. Check Experience

Look for adjusters with experience handling claims similar to yours, whether it’s hurricane damage, water damage, or fire-related losses.

 

3. Read Reviews

Online reviews and testimonials provide insight into an adjuster’s reputation and success rate.

 

4. Ask About Fees

Public adjusters typically work on a contingency basis, charging a percentage of the final settlement. Ensure the fee structure is transparent and reasonable.
